Let's get on with serving the people, PM tells new Cabinet


Najib addressing staff of the PM's Department in Putrajaya

PUTRAJAYA: Now that the Cabinet has a new line-up, it's time to get back to serving the people and regaining public confidence, Datuk Seri Najib Tun Razak said.

The prime minister, in his first meeting with members of the Prime Minister's Department since the recent Cabinet reshuffle, reminded his staff that "there is a lot to do".

"Now that we are done with the Cabinet reshuffle, we need to move forward.

"There is a lot to do, especially in economic matters. Our priority is to lower the cost of living for the people.

"It is not just about helping people to put food on the table. There are also other problems we need to address such as affordable housing, employment and improving government service.

"These are all detailed in the National Transformation Policy and the 11th Malaysia Plan," said Najib, adding that the government has a task to address the "confidence deficit."

Ahmad Zahid clocking in on his first day at the Deputy Prime Minister's office in Putrajaya. MOHD SAHAR MISNI/The Star 

"On social media, the battle between perception and reality is our challenge. Perception always tends to be stronger than reality.

"However, I believe all of these concerns can be addressed if the Cabinet works as one strong unit. We can overcome all challenges if we work together," said Najib.

Najib also thanked former Deputy Prime Minister Tan Sri Muhyiddin Yassin for his services.

Former ministers Datuk Seri G. Palanivel, Datuk Seri Shafie Apdal, Datuk Seri Hasan Malek and Datuk Seri Ewon Ebin were also given special mention.

Najib congratulated Datuk Seri Dr Ahmad Zahid Hamidi for his appointment as the new Deputy Prime Minister.

Also present at the assembly were new Minister in the Prime Minister's Department Datuk Seri Azalina Othman and new Deputy Minister in the Prime Minister's Department Senator Datuk Dr Asyraf Wajdi Dusuki.

Shortly after the assembly, Dr Ahmad Zahid was followed by the press to photograph him as he entered he clocked in at his new office for the first time.
